Job description

Position: Healthcare & Clinical Expert – AI Trainer

Type: Hourly contract

Compensation: $100 - $200/hr

Location: Remote

Commitment: 10 to 40 hours per week

Role Responsibilities

  • Annotate, review, and validate clinical data to train healthcare AI models with high accuracy and regulatory compliance.
  • Apply deep clinical expertise to guide AI learning across complex medical and patient care scenarios.
  • Collaborate with product, engineering, and data science teams to improve healthcare AI systems and workflows.
  • Develop and maintain clinical guidelines, protocols, and standards for AI model training and deployment.
  • Contribute to knowledge transfer initiatives and continuous improvement of clinical documentation practices.
  • Communicate complex clinical insights clearly to both technical and non technical stakeholders.
  • Monitor healthcare regulations, clinical trends, and emerging technologies to inform AI development strategies.

Requirements

  • Strong professional experience as a licensed healthcare provider or clinical expert.
  • Advanced clinical degree such as MD, DO, NP, PA, PharmD, or equivalent.
  • Strong hands on experience in clinical practice with a deep understanding of healthcare workflows and patient care.
  • Demonstrated expertise in healthcare IT systems and electronic health record platforms.
  • Solid background in clinical documentation, charting, coding, and regulatory compliance.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ills with strong attention to accuracy and detail.
  • Proven ability to analyze, interpret, and annotate complex medical data.
  • Ability to work independently in a remote environment while collaborating effectively with multidisciplinary teams.
